About Us

With a clear focus on developing the world-class Yangibana Rare Earths Project, Hastings Technology Metals is well-positioned to become Australia’s next rare earths producer. 

Located 250km north-east of Carnarvon, Hastings’ flagship Yangibana Project is underpinned by a high-quality deposit of neodymium and praseodymium (NdPr) with an initial mine life of 17 years.

The Yangibana project is well-timed to meet the supply gap for rare earth elements driven by the growth in electric vehicles and wind turbines vital for the global energy transition. This is an exciting opportunity to play a role in Australia’s green energy future.

About the role 

The Corporate Health and Safety Principal based in our Perth CBD office, is responsible for technical guidance on Health and Safety systems and supporting the Company’s projects, including Yangibana and other strategic initiatives in the Hastings portfolio.  This role will provide Health and Safety leadership and mentorship to site.

Key activities will include: 

  • Develop and implement Hastings Health and Safety Management Systems Framework, including policies, standards, and procedures.
  • Develop an audit framework for the Health and Safety Management System and associated policies, standards, and procedures.
  • Lead the Health and Safety component of the Critical Risk Management Program, including facilitating bowtie/risk workshops. 
  • Provide technical support and guidance on health, safety and emergency management and response requirements.
  • Develop and support site team to implement the mine safety management system requirements, including key plans and procedures. 
  • Lead, implement and execute Health and Safety auditing program for construction and operational readiness.
  • Prepare and submit Health and Safety documentation relevant to regulatory requirements.
  • Oversee that all incidents are investigated, and root causes identified. This may include leading safety investigations, when required. 
  • Develop, implement and lead the In-Field Interaction Program at site and ensure full implementation of all requirements.
  • Ensure communication and consultation methods are available and implemented.
  • Own and manage injury management/workers compensation requirements
  • Ensure training records are maintained in the Company training record/LMS system, including site inductions. 
  • Manage INX InControl and InTuition, including capacity-building across the Company.
  • Advise on Contractor HSEMS prequalification and contract selection requirements, to manage contractor Health and Safety risks aligned with Company expectations.

Key outcomes for the role:

  • Advocate Health and Safety leadership and company-wide awareness, consistent with the Hastings vision, values and culture.
  • Enable the right systems, plans tools and procedures to help the Company successfully manage Health and Safety risks.
  • Ensure a fit-for-purpose Health and Safety management system that is commensurate with the Company’s development stage, yet adaptable to be future-proofed.
  • Ensure legislation and company policies and standards are adhered to, including good industry practice.

About You

  • Tertiary qualifications in Health and Safety or other relevant discipline.
  • Training and Assessment qualification (desirable).
  • Lead Auditor qualifications in Health and Safety.
  • Relevant Health and Safety experience within the resources industry.
  • Trained and experienced in conducting incident investigations.
  • Strong leadership and problem solving skills.
  • Able to create positive relations with peers and stakeholders.
  • Previous experience in training and coaching.
